# NoMaD Lab base layer #
|
|
|
|
|
|
This Wiki describes topics related to the development of the base Layer of the [NoMaD Laboratory](http://nomad-lab.eu/).
|
|
|
|
|
|
As described in the [Abstract for PsiK]() the base layer tries to transfom the open access data of the [Nomad Repository](http://nomad-repository.eu/) in a normalized form suitable for analysis using flink.
